isabel: ganzes Formular read Only setzten

Gibt es eine Möglichkeit ein ganzes Formular readOnly zu setzten ohne in jedes inputTag readonly= readOnly zu schreiben?

schon mal Danke

Grüße
Isabel

  1. Hi,

    Gibt es eine Möglichkeit ein ganzes Formular readOnly zu setzten ohne in jedes inputTag readonly= readOnly zu schreiben?

    Nein.

    Aber wenn es sowieso readonly sein soll, wieso dann als Formular?

    cu,
    Andreas

    --
    Der Optimist: Das Glas  ist halbvoll.  - Der Pessimist: Das Glas ist halbleer. - Der Ingenieur: Das Glas ist doppelt so groß wie nötig.
    http://mud-guard.de/? http://www.andreas-waechter.de/ http://www.helpers.de/
    1. Aber wenn es sowieso readonly sein soll, wieso dann als Formular?

      Ist ein Formular mit verschiedenen Ansichten, mal aktiv mal nur Ansicht und wäre praktisch eine Vorlage nehmen zu können.

      grüße
      Isabel

      1. Hi Isabel,

        vor dem Problem stand ich auch schon mal, leider gibt es keine direkte Lösung, aber man könnte das über JavaScript versuchen zu lösen...

        Durchlaufe die Elemente des Forulars mit einer for-Schleife und setzte diese in der Schleife auf readonly oder auch auf disabled, je nach Element-art!

        MfG
        Chispy

        1. hi

          Durchlaufe die Elemente des Forulars mit einer for-Schleife und setzte diese in der Schleife auf readonly oder auch auf disabled, je nach Element-art!

          disabled hat afaik den riesen nachteil, das die values nicht weitergegeben werden wenn das formular abgeschickt wird..

          so long
          ole
          (8-)>

          --
          Die Summe aller menschlichen Intelligenz ist eine Konstante.
          Das Problem ist das Bevölkerungswachtum...
          sh:( fo:) ch:| rl:° br:& n4:° ie:% mo:} va:| de:] zu:| fl:( ss:) ls: js:|
          If you can't beat 'em...eat 'em !
    2. hi

      Gibt es eine Möglichkeit ein ganzes Formular readOnly zu setzten ohne in jedes inputTag readonly= readOnly zu schreiben?

      Nein.

      naja, was sie machen könnte, ist z.b.

      <script type="text/javascript" language="JavaScript1.2">
      getElementsByTagName("input").setAttribute("readonly","readonly")
      </script>
      ist nur mal ein schuss ins blaue, bis auf _^------den teil------^_ bin ich mir ziemlich sicher :)

      so long
      ole
      (8-)>

      --
      Die Summe aller menschlichen Intelligenz ist eine Konstante.
      Das Problem ist das Bevölkerungswachtum...
      sh:( fo:) ch:| rl:° br:& n4:° ie:% mo:} va:| de:] zu:| fl:( ss:) ls: js:|
      If you can't beat 'em...eat 'em !
      1. Hi,

        naja, was sie machen könnte, ist z.b.

        <script type="text/javascript" language="JavaScript1.2">

        Und damit funktioniert das ganze nur noch bei eingeschaltetem Javascript...

        cu,
        Andreas

        --
        Der Optimist: Das Glas  ist halbvoll.  - Der Pessimist: Das Glas ist halbleer. - Der Ingenieur: Das Glas ist doppelt so groß wie nötig.
        http://mud-guard.de/? http://www.andreas-waechter.de/ http://www.helpers.de/
        1. hi

          Und damit funktioniert das ganze nur noch bei eingeschaltetem Javascript...

          ich habe nie das gegenteil behauptet. :)
          ich habe nur gesagt das sies so machen könnte, nicht mehr, nicht weniger.

          so long
          ole
          (8-)>

          --
          Die Summe aller menschlichen Intelligenz ist eine Konstante.
          Das Problem ist das Bevölkerungswachtum...
          sh:( fo:) ch:| rl:° br:& n4:° ie:% mo:} va:| de:] zu:| fl:( ss:) ls: js:|
          If you can't beat 'em...eat 'em !